django-page-cms through 2.0.13 fails to properly validate page permissions in admin helper views, allowing any staff account to read arbitrary page content and stored media paths. Attackers with low-privilege staff credentials can enumerate content identifiers and access unpublished drafts, page listings, and file paths without proper authorization checks.
